Understanding Treadmills: Types, Benefits, and Considerations

Treadmills have become an important part of fitness culture, providing a convenient option for individuals looking for to improve their cardiovascular fitness without the need for outside spaces or weather condition considerations. With an array of functions and models offered, prospective purchasers need to be knowledgeable to make the best decision. This short article intends to supply a comprehensive overview of treadmills, including the various types, benefits, and elements to consider when buying one.

The Different Types of Treadmills

1. Handbook Treadmills

Manual treadmills are powered by the user rather than an electric motor. They require no electricity and normally include a basic design with less moving parts.

Advantages of Manual Treadmills:

  • Cost-effective
  • Portable and light-weight
  • No dependence on electrical energy

Downsides:

  • Limited functions
  • Generally do not have slope choices

2. Motorized Treadmills

Motorized treadmills are the most typical type, powered by an electric motor. They normally use various features such as programmable workout routines, adjustable inclines, and greater weight capabilities.

Benefits of Motorized Treadmills:

  • Smooth operation and consistent traction
  • Versatile with innovative functions for diverse workouts
  • Options for incline and decrease settings

Disadvantages:

  • Higher expense compared to manual treadmills
  • Require electrical power and might increase electric expenses

3. Folding Treadmills

Folding treadmills are developed for easy storage, making them ideal for those with limited space.

Benefits of Folding Treadmills:

  • Space-saving style
  • Easy to transport and save
  • Ideal for home usage where space is at a premium

Drawbacks:

  • Typically might have a smaller running surface
  • Weight limitation might be lower than non-folding models

4. Business Treadmills

These treadmills are built for toughness and performance, normally found in health clubs and fitness centers. They are designed for high use rates and come with advanced features.

Benefits of Commercial Treadmills:

  • Extremely durable and frequently supported by guarantees
  • Full variety of features, consisting of advanced training programs
  • Suitable for heavy-duty exercises

Drawbacks:

  • Higher cost point
  • Might be too big or heavy for home usage
Type of Treadmill Power Source Normal Features Suitable For
Manual Treadmill None Basic workout metrics Minimalist users
Motorized Treadmill Electric Programmable workouts, incline choices General physical fitness enthusiasts
Folding Treadmill Electric Space-saving design Home users with minimal area
Commercial Treadmill Electric Advanced training programs Gym centers

Benefits of Using a Treadmill

Treadmills provide many benefits for individuals looking to enhance their fitness levels or preserve an athletic regimen.

1. Convenience

Owning a treadmill allows users to work out at their own schedule, getting rid of reliance on weather. It provides versatility, as exercises can occur day or night.

2. Customizable Workouts

Lots of contemporary treadmills feature customizable programs to accommodate newbies and experienced athletes. Users can adjust speed, slope, and exercise duration to optimize the effectiveness of their sessions.

3. Tracking Progress

A lot of treadmills come geared up with digital screens that record important statistics such as range, speed, calories burned, and heart rate. Monitoring this data helps users track their fitness progress over time.

4. Lowered Impact

Treadmills often supply a cushioned surface area that can decrease joint impact compared to running on tough outside surfaces, making them a suitable choice for individuals with joint concerns or those recovering from injuries.

5. Variety of Workouts

Users can participate in numerous workouts on a treadmill, from walking and running to interval training and speed work. Some machines even use built-in courses that imitate outdoor surfaces.

Considerations When Buying a Treadmill

When buying a treadmill, people need to consider several elements to ensure they make an informed decision.

1. Area Requirements

  • Procedure Available Space: Before picking a model, procedure where the treadmill will be positioned to guarantee it fits conveniently.
  • Consider Folding Options: If space is an issue, think about buying a folding treadmill for convenient storage.

2. User Weight and Height

  • Examine the weight capacity of the treadmill to accommodate its desired users.
  • Ensure that the belt length appropriates for users‘ strides, especially for taller individuals.

3. Functions and Technology

  • Examine whether innovative features like heart rate monitors, Bluetooth connection, and built-in training programs are essential for the designated user.
  • Examine easy to use user interfaces and product evaluations on display quality.

4. Guarantee and Customer Support

  • Review warranty choices to comprehend what is covered and for the length of time. Some designs may provide extended service warranties or guarantees for parts.
  • Assess the brand name’s credibility for customer support in case of malfunctions or concerns.

5. Price Range

  • Consider your budget plan but bear in mind that more affordable designs may lack features, durability, or warranty support.
  • Check out financing options if buying a higher-end design.

FAQs About Treadmills

1. What is the average life-span of a treadmill?

Usually, a top quality Treadmill Uk can last between 7 to 12 years, depending on usage, maintenance, and build quality.

2. What is the very best treadmill brand?

Popular brand names include NordicTrack, Sole Fitness, Precor, and LifeSpan, each understood for their quality and customer complete satisfaction.

3. Can I use a treadmill for walking?

Yes, treadmills are perfect for walking, jogging, or running, making them flexible for users of all fitness levels.

4. How typically should I service my treadmill?

Routine maintenance is usually advised every 6 months to make sure optimum efficiency and longevity.

5. Is it all right to operate on a treadmill every day?

While running on a treadmill daily is acceptable for some, it’s a good idea to include rest days or alternate exercises to avoid potential overuse injuries.
